Treadmill With Incline Adding Variety to Your Workouts Treadmills can be used to run or walk and are a vital piece of fitness equipment They can aid in staying healthy and fit You can also target various muscles by changing the slope of your treadmill The feeling of walking uphill can be recreated by walking at an angle This is more energyefficient than simply walking flat Its an excellent exercise for beginners or fitness novices Benefits The use of incline can transform any routine treadmill workout into a full body exercise The increase in the incline of the treadmill mimics walking uphill and engages the muscles of the legs more efficiently This boosts the intensity of workout burns more calories and increases the strength and tone of muscles It also helps to strengthen the knees and reduces stress on joints and lower back A treadmill with an inclined feature is a good choice for those with joint problems or want to increase their cardiovascular fitness Treadmills with an incline builtin can be adjusted so the user can gradually increase the level of incline until they feel comfortable Remember that everyone has an individual fitness level and therefore you should begin with a low incline and increase it as time goes by When you are inclinewalking on a treadmill it is crucial to warm up and follow the correct form Another benefit of walking at an incline is that it can assist to increase endurance and fitness levels for cardiovascular health It is harder to walk on an incline than it is on an even surface This is a good thing for people trying improve their endurance or shed some weight In addition treadmill walking at an incline can help to strengthen the glutes and legs as well as improve balance and stability A treadmill with an incline function could be a great option for those who are training for a marathon or an event It can be used to simulate conditions that runners may encounter during their race or event This can aid them in preparing more efficiently Additionally it can be an effective way to get a good cardio workout without having to worry about weather or traffic Running or walking on a treadmill with a flat surface can get boring after a while However having an incline on your treadmill can add a bit of variety to your exercise and keep you motivated to continue working out To avoid injury and overtraining it is crucial to listen and monitor your heart rate when working out It is also essential to cool down after each workout and stretch out your muscles to avoid tight ones Convenience The treadmill incline is a great addition to any workout at home regardless of whether youre a regular fitness enthusiast or new Running on an incline helps you get more calories burned while targeting key muscles It also gives your cardio sessions a bit of variety helping you stay focused and on track to reach your fitness goals Even a simple walk along a treadmill on an incline will help you to become more fit than a stroll on flat surfaces By changing the incline of your treadmill youll be able to target various muscle groups and provide an intense workout You can opt to run in intervals which involve alternating periods of walking and running at different levels of incline This can help you improve your endurance and stamina while also ensuring that youre not overtraining and damaging your joints If youre not The console has large buttons to alter the speed and the incline It includes 42 preset workouts that will help you improve fitness and keep your workouts exciting Safety A treadmill that has an incline is a great workout tool to add to your home gym However this kind of equipment has its security concerns A treadmill can be risky or even fatal in the event that it is not utilized properly It is essential to follow safety guidelines to ensure that you are exercising safely Always follow the manufacturers guidelines for your specific treadmill Each machine may have unique features and guidelines regarding safety key attachment as well as suitable clothing for use while running on the treadmill It is also important to keep a clear mind during your workout and stay clear of distractions Running on a treadmill can cause your blood pressure to increase which could be dangerous when you feel lightheaded or faint If you experience any of these symptoms it is a wise idea to stop your workout and gradually reduce the speed and the incline of your treadmill until it is in cool down mode In the end it is crucial to wear the right running shoes Wearing improper footwear could increase the chance of injury particularly when youre not used to working out on a treadmill While listening to music on the treadmill is a great idea be careful to not get your headphones caught in the belt or to remove the cords from the machine If youre using wired headphones its best to clip them on your clothes or hood In the end its recommended to keep an empty water bottle on hand while exercising on the treadmill Being dehydrated can be risky therefore it is crucial to drink plenty of water It is recommended to store the treadmill in an area that is easily accessible This will keep your children or pets from running on the treadmill when you are not there It is also recommended to take out the safety cord and place it in a place which isnt accessible to children Maintenance While purchasing a treadmill that has an incline uk is a great option to spice up your workout routine it is important that you maintain it in a timely manner This will stop the treadmill from breaking down or malfunctioning To help keep track of the various maintenance tasks a checklist of cleaning can be useful hometreadmills can be used to ensure that all of the areas of the treadmill are cleaned and in working condition The first step in maintaining the treadmill is to ensure that it is turned off before each use This will stop the treadmill from being powered on when not in use It is also important to regularly clean highuse areas of the treadmill such as the console and handlebars This can be done using nonacidic cleaners no ammonia chlorine or alcohol and a soft cloth Never spray cleaning solutions directly on the treadmill as this could cause damage to electrical components The routinely lubrication of the treadmills belt is also essential You can do this using the lubrication kit that has been designed specifically for treadmills It is crucial to lubricate all the surfaces of the belt as this will lessen the amount of friction that the belt will encounter when you exercise It is also important to adjust the position regularly of the deck and its hardware It is not uncommon for the running deck over time to move a little to one side due to vibrations and weight of the user By adjusting the position of the deck and hardware you can fix the alignment of the treadmill The benefits of a treadmill with an incline are numerous and varied It can help you burn more calories maximizing your exercise minimizing the impact and enhancing your training However it is important to remember that every fitness level is different This means it is recommended to start with a an incline of 0 and gradually increase the incline as you become more comfortable It is also important to consult your physician before starting any new exercise program
